WebSafe Daily Use of Aspirin Related Resources Aspirin for Reducing Your Risk of Heart Attack and Stroke: Know the Facts (brochure) Before Using Aspirin to Lower Your Risk of Heart … WebApr 22, 2024 · Stroke is a medical emergency. If you experience stroke warning signs, call 911 immediately . Taking aspirin isn't advised during a stroke, because not all strokes are caused by blood clots. Some strokes are caused by ruptured blood vessels and taking aspirin could make these bleeding strokes more severe. WebAug 2, 2024 · Take aspirin exactly as directed on the label, or as prescribed by your doctor. Do not use in larger or smaller amounts or for longer than recommended. Always follow directions on the medicine label about giving aspirin to a child. Take with food if aspirin upsets your stomach. You must chew the chewable tablet before you swallow it.
